深入解析Web开发源码:揭秘现代网页背后的奥秘
随着互联网技术的飞速发展,Web开发已经成为当今社会最热门的技术领域之一。作为一名Web开发者,深入了解Web开发源码是提升技术水平和解决问题的关键。本文将带领大家深入解析Web开发源码,揭秘现代网页背后的奥秘。
一、Web开发源码概述
1.什么是Web开发源码?
Web开发源码是指构成Web网页的HTML、CSS、JavaScript等代码。这些代码被编写后,通过浏览器解析执行,最终呈现出我们所看到的网页效果。
2.Web开发源码的重要性
(1)提高开发效率:通过阅读和分析源码,开发者可以了解优秀的设计模式和编程技巧,从而提高自己的开发效率。
(2)解决技术难题:在开发过程中,难免会遇到各种技术难题。通过查阅源码,开发者可以借鉴他人的解决方案,快速找到解决问题的方法。
(3)提升技术实力:深入理解源码,有助于开发者掌握Web开发的核心技术,提升自己的技术实力。
二、Web开发源码解析
1.HTML源码解析
HTML(Hypertext Markup Language)是构成网页结构的基础。了解HTML源码有助于开发者掌握网页布局和元素结构。
(1)HTML标签:HTML标签用于描述网页内容,如标题(<h1>)、段落(<p>)、图片(<img>)等。
(2)HTML属性:HTML属性用于描述标签的属性,如图片的宽度和高度(width、height)、链接的目标(target)等。
2.CSS源码解析
CSS(Cascading Style Sheets)用于设置网页的样式。通过解析CSS源码,开发者可以掌握网页的美观和布局。
(1)选择器:CSS选择器用于定位网页中的元素,如类选择器(.class)、ID选择器(#id)等。
(2)属性:CSS属性用于设置元素的样式,如颜色(color)、字体(font-family)等。
3.JavaScript源码解析
JavaScript是一种客户端脚本语言,用于实现网页的动态效果。通过解析JavaScript源码,开发者可以掌握网页的交互性和功能。
(1)函数:JavaScript函数用于封装代码,提高代码的可重用性。
(2)事件:JavaScript事件用于处理用户操作,如点击、鼠标移动等。
三、Web开发源码学习资源
1.开源项目:GitHub、码云等平台上有大量优秀的Web开源项目,开发者可以从中学习源码。
2.技术博客:CSDN、博客园等平台上有许多资深开发者分享的源码解析文章。
3.教程书籍:市面上有许多关于Web开发的教程书籍,其中包含丰富的源码解析内容。
四、总结
了解Web开发源码是提升Web开发技能的重要途径。通过深入解析HTML、CSS、JavaScript等源码,开发者可以掌握现代网页背后的奥秘,提高自己的技术实力。在今后的工作中,不断学习、积累经验,成为一位优秀的Web开发者。